Disgusting!!! Horrible sewer smell as soon as you enter the restaurant.
Do not come here do not schedule a birthday party for one of your kids at this location. Absolutely disgusting the carpet was filthy and all stained up and the tile floor is just as bad. Men's restroom smells of urine. I did not have anything to eat because I did not want to get food poisoning. The smell is so strong that you cannot smell the pizza baking. We came here for a birthday party for one of my sons friends. The kids seem to be oblivious to the smell they are happy eating pizza and playing games but it is very uncomfortable being here as an adult. If I planned a peter piper birthday party for one of my children it would not be at this location (43rd Ave & Glendale).